i found a japanese fd3s service manual

pretty cool book i bought today at a store called village vanguard. the whole book is in japanese but the pictures are very detailed. it goes over general info of the fd, engine removal/tear down/disassembly. it covers the entire rebuild procedure as well showing tools and everything else.

there is also a lot of other maintenance info in the book as well. all the pictures are in super hi res and the book is hard back. its really nice. i looked it up and its selling for 150-200$ else where but here in japan, its selling for a lot less.

ISBN is 978-4-88393-538-3 (same numbers appear under the barcode symbol).

Book is 160 pages and has 14 different topics. It does have some nice color photos of the rebuild process, to include special tools, and also has a good chapter on inspecting and replacing suspension components.

Brand new, the book costs 4,500 yen. It is a nice book that adds good information to your FD book collection
